The city of Craig, Colorado is home to 6 schools in the Moffat County School District RE: No. 1, including 4 elementary schools, 1 middle school, and 1 high school. While the district faces some academic challenges, a few schools stand out as bright spots.
Sunset Elementary School has the highest proficiency rates in both English Language Arts and Math across all grades, as well as the highest 5th grade science proficiency. Meanwhile, Ridgeview Elementary School boasts the highest 3rd grade Math proficiency, significantly above district and state averages. As the only high school in the data set, Moffat County High School has seen improvements in its statewide ranking, moving from 278th out of 349 Colorado high schools in 2023-2024 to 229th out of 328 in 2024-2025.
However, the district as a whole appears to be consistently underperforming compared to state averages on standardized tests, with most schools scoring well below the Colorado averages. Additionally, the schools serve a predominantly low-income student population, with high rates of free/reduced lunch recipients, and face significant challenges with chronic absenteeism, ranging from 27.7% to 27.7% across the district. While the data paints a concerning picture, the potential bright spots at Sunset Elementary and Ridgeview Elementary suggest there may be opportunities for the district to build on its strengths and address its challenges.
